Gardening Know How Questions & Answers - https://questions.gardeningknowhow.comI have a fairly large smoke tree (bush), about 4 metres high. I wish to cut it back, as it is over a fence and I’m concerned it may overload and break limbs indiscriminately. How hard is it possible to prune?

You can prune a smoke tree quite hard, even down to the ground, and it will grow back fine.
